Get Your First Month Free Congratulations! One of our members has given you an exclusive 30-day free trial. Get Your First Month Free


Should you buy or lease a car? Here’s the best strategy.

New cars are alluring. You turn on the TV. A beautiful woman in a leather jacket gets inside her newly released, top-of-the-line Mercedes-Benz. With the push of a button, the car starts and asks her, “How can I help you?” You see the car drive smoothly and seamlessly on curvy coastal cliffside roads and wish…

Read More